Northern Utah Ski Resorts

Spend a weekend skiing the same slopes as Olympians at top-notch resorts when you visit the upscale Deer Valley Resort or the neighboring Park City Mountain Resort. Each is well-known for their overall terrain and offers a variety of runs for skiers and snowboarders alike. If you're feeling more adventurous, let your freestyle out when you visit the terrain park at Snowbird Ski Resort—one of Utah's best. For a family-friendly experience, Brighton Ski Resort is the perfect choice. Many of Northern Utah's ski resorts attract a crowd due to their popularity and world-class powder, but Solitude Mountain Resort offers a quiet escape coupled with challenging terrain and unbeatable views.

Utah is proud to host one of three ski-only resorts in the US at the Alta Ski Resort. Northern Utah offers some of the best powder in the Western Rockies, making it a haven for all snow bunnies - our Utah vacation rentals makes it easy for you to go from open to close on any mountain of your choosing.

Summer in Northern Utah

As summertime hits and the weather gets warm, you'll find even more ways to spend your days! Northern Utah stays much greener and cooler than Western Utah and offers just as many fantastic recreational activities as its western counterpart.

If you're an avid golfer, make sure to book a tee time at one of the five sunny golf courses near Heber City. Spend a quiet summer afternoon boating on the Jordanelle Reservoir, before heading to world-renowned Park City for a special evening on the town, a trip down the alpine slide at the Park City Resort, or a scenic bike ride through the Wasatch Mountains. Urban pleasures and outdoor whims are easily balanced here in Northern Utah.

Things to Do in Northern Utah

Northern Utah offers both laid-back mountain towns and larger cities and, although the great outdoors is the biggest attraction year-round, you'll easily find a unique and unforgettable urban experience. From outdoor summer festivals to the spot in Promontory Summit where the historic golden spike linked America by rail, there's something for everyone!

Looking for a culture-rich experience? A trip to the bustling and beautiful Salt Lake City is recommended. From Temple Square to the Utah Museum of Fine arts at the university, Salt Lake City is steeped in history and cosmopolitan flair. Although Salt Lake City has a well-deserved reputation as a family-friendly destination, you might also be pleasantly surprised by the burgeoning microbreweries and farm-to-fork dining scene.
